Output 3a75a2a342fe8cbd71b264c266f15558731828e37924feed6860aac3ecfa6c5b:5

value
571860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20731d2ff5d0b0fc93208c388fa32f397322afe6 OP_EQUAL
address
34ebSwiTKbf5exmepbhmGaKitZpBqV4xYK
transaction
3a75a2a342fe8cbd71b264c266f15558731828e37924feed6860aac3ecfa6c5b
confirmations
91740
spent
false

1 Sat Range